How does neurodivergence show up in the therapy room

The way that neurodivergence is represented in diagnostic manuals and in therapy training may not be a good guide to how neurodivergence may show up in the therapy space.

Therapists are not necessarily supported in their training to understand the lived experience of neurodivergence which can feel and look quite different from the way it is often incorrectly described in the media and also in diagnostic manuals.

Based upon our team’s research into neurodivergent client experiences of therapy this webinar will offer a practical guide to where neurodivergence may be relevant, what it could look like and how you might best support your clients bearing in mind many are not formally diagnosed.
